Can you explain this behavior in docs for users?

-------------------------
function! s:type(x)
  return a:x
endfunction

let s:type = function('type')
" => E705
-------------------------

function! Type(x)
  return a:x
endfunction

let Type = function('type')
" => E705
-------------------------

function! s:type(x)
  return a:x
endfunction

let s:type = 0

echo s:type('x')
" => 'x'
-------------------------

let s:type = function('type')

function! s:type(x)
  return a:x
endfunction

echo s:type('x')
" => 1
-------------------------

let s:type = function('type')

function! s:type(x)
  return a:x
endfunction

let s:type = function('type')

echo s:type('x')
" => 1
